John Medina

Born: January 19, 1956 (age 70)
Bio: John J. Medina is a developmental molecular biologist with special research interests in the isolation and characterization of genes involved in human brain development and the genetics of psychiatric disorders.
Known for:
- Brain Rules (2008)
- What You Need to Know About Alzheimer's (1999)
- Depression: How It Happens How It's Healed (1998)
- Your Best Brain (2014)
